Artist Statement

My art studio is adjacent to my small backyard. My immediate surroundings are a mix of businesses, trees, and private homes on Main Street in Tarrytown, New York. Drawing inspiration from my neighborhood and the tall pine trees closest to my easel, I develop my paintings through perception and sensation.

Immersed in the painting process, I quickly cover the canvas with paint. Using palette knives, stand oil, and brushes, I build layers. Each layer responds to the layer beneath, allowing forms to emerge, disappear, and reappear as the painting develops. The palette knife allows me to create the depth essential to this process.

Color is central to my practice. As an abstract painter, I purposely choose oil paint colors that are not representative of my subject. I use color to create movement, define forms, organize the composition, and transform my surroundings into abstract compositions.

Through this process, organic shapes push against underlying geometric structures, inviting a viewer's perception of the landscape and creating an abstract vision of my neighborhood.
